Arizona Coyotes right wing Conor Garland scored his 10th goal of the season on Monday, helping the team to a nice 3-0 home win against the Kings. The 23-year-old winger also picked up his fourth assist of the year on Jacob Chychrun's power-play goal. Derek Stepan also notched a power-play goal in the contest, Nick Schmaltz and Christian Dvorak both had two assists. Garland, who is a former fifth-round pick, has been a nice surprise for the Coyotes this season, leading the team in goals while averaging just around 13 minutes of ice time. He has three goals in the last four games, and he gets a chance to stay hot against a Leafs side, who have given up 20 goals in their last four games.--Taavi Pailk - RotoBaller
